The meaning(s) of TYRELL:

The name Tyrell is an English baby name. In English the meaning of the name Tyrell is: Thunder ruler.
English meaning
The name Tyrell is an American baby name. In American the meaning of the name Tyrell is: Thunder ruler.
American meaning
The name Tyrell is an Irish baby name. In Irish the meaning of the name Tyrell is: Derivative of the Scandinavian god of battle 'Tyr.' Tuesday was named for Tyr.
Irish meaning
The name Tyrell is a Teutonic baby name. In Teutonic the meaning of the name Tyrell is: Derivative of the Scandinavian god of battle 'Tyr.' Tuesday was named for Tyr.
Teutonic meaning
The name Tyrell is a Shakespearean baby name. In Shakespearean the meaning of the name Tyrell is: King John' James Jurney, servant to Lady Faulconbridge. 'King Richard III' Sir James Tyrrel.
Shakespearean meaning
